The winery is located in the municipality of Feuersbrunn (Neufang 52) in the wine-growing region of Wagram(Lower Austria). It is run by Josef "Joe" and Christine Bauer, the fourth generation of the family... The vineyards cover 12 hectares of vines in the Hengstberg, Pfarrleithen, Rosenberg and Spiegel vineyards, mostly on slopes or terraces. They are planted with the white wine varieties Grüner Veltliner (50%), Riesling,Pinot Blanc and Chardonnay (85%) and with the red wine varieties Blauburger, Zweigelt, Cabernet Sauvignon and Merlot (15%). In the near-natural cultivation, the resistance of the vines, the promotion of beneficial insects with the use of predatory mites and the confusion method with pheromone traps are used for plant protection, and chemical treatment is reduced to a minimum.

The quality criteria are low forms of cultivation, yield reduction and optimal water management due to the climatic conditions. Depending on ripeness and wine type, vinification ranges from whole bunch pressing to longer maceration and chilled fermentation. The white wines are mostly matured in stainless steel tanks. The red wines mature in large wooden bar rels or up to 24 months in French barrique barrels. The premium wines of the house include Grüner Veltliner Spiegel Alte Reben, Grüner Veltliner Rosenberg, Riesling Pfarrleithen and the red wine cuvée "Bella Viktoria" (Zweigelt, Cabernet Sauvignon) matured for 18 months in new barriques. In years with suitable weather conditions, sweet wines are also produced. The winery is a member of the Vereinigung Weingüter Wagram.
